在冷庫倉儲場景中,低溫工況對設備的性能與環保性提出了特殊要求,電動叉車憑藉適配性強的特點,成爲該場景下的理想選擇。

低溫工況下的零排放優勢

冷庫屬於封閉空間,通風條件有限,傳統燃油叉車運行時會排放一氧化碳、氮氧化物等有害氣體,不僅會污染倉儲環境,還可能影響工作人員的身體健康。而電動叉車依靠電池驅動,運行過程中無尾氣排放,從根源上避免了有害氣體的產生,既保障了冷庫內貨物的存儲安全,也符合綠色倉儲的環保要求。

適配低溫環境的能耗優化設計

低溫環境會對電池的活性產生一定影響,普通電動叉車可能出現續航縮短、能耗增加的問題。針對這一情況,適用於冷庫的電動叉車配備了低溫適配的電池管理系統,能夠精準調控電池的工作溫度,維持電池的穩定性能。同時,部分叉車還具備制動能量回收功能,在叉車減速或停車時,將動能轉化爲電能儲存回電池,有效提升能源利用率,減少不必要的電力消耗,間接降低了電力生產過程中的碳排放。

環保型材料的應用與長效運維

冷庫的低溫高溼環境對設備材料的耐候性要求較高,適用於該場景的電動叉車採用了環保型耐低溫材料,這些材料不僅能夠抵禦低溫環境的侵蝕,還不會釋放揮發性有害物質,避免對存儲貨物造成污染。此外,電動叉車的結構設計更爲簡潔,易損部件較少,日常維護過程中產生的廢棄物也相對較少,延長設備使用壽命的同時,減少了資源浪費和廢棄物排放,進一步強化了其環保屬性。

綜合來看,冷庫倉儲電動叉車在低溫工況下的環保特點,使其成爲推動綠色冷庫倉儲發展的重要設備,爲行業的可持續運營提供了有力支撐。
